Course Content

• Understanding Childhood Obesity: Prevalence, Risk Factors, and Consequences
• Nutrition for Growing Bodies: Healthy Eating Habits and Dietary Guidelines for Children
• Physical Activity and Sedentary Behaviour: Promoting Active Play and Reducing Screen Time
• Family-Based Interventions for Childhood Obesity Prevention: Engaging Parents and Caregivers
• The Role of Schools in Childhood Obesity Prevention: Creating a Healthy School Environment
• Childhood Obesity Prevention Strategies: Community-Based Approaches and Policy Recommendations
• Measuring and Monitoring Childhood Obesity: Anthropometry, Body Composition, and Health Assessments
• Addressing Psychological and Behavioral Aspects of Childhood Obesity: Emotional Well-being and Self-Esteem

Career Role Description
Childhood Obesity Prevention Specialist Develops and implements strategies for childhood obesity prevention programs in schools, communities, and healthcare settings. High demand for skilled professionals with a strong understanding of public health and childhood development.
Health Promotion Officer (Childhood Obesity Focus) Promotes healthy lifestyles and weight management among children and families. Works closely with communities to implement obesity prevention initiatives. Requires excellent communication and community engagement skills.
Registered Dietitian/Nutritionist (Pediatric Focus) Provides nutritional guidance and counseling to children and families to prevent and manage obesity. Requires registration with a relevant professional body. Strong clinical skills are essential.
Public Health Nutritionist (Childhood Obesity) Works at a population level to address childhood obesity through policy recommendations, program evaluation, and research. Involves working with government agencies and public health organizations.
